Concrete precast beam expansion joint connecting device for bridge erection and mounting method
The invention provides a concrete precast beam expansion joint connecting device for bridge erection and a mounting method, and relates to the technical field of bridge engineering. The concrete precast beam expansion joint connecting device for bridge erection comprises two beam bodies, two expansion plates and a plurality of cross rods, the two beam bodies are arranged, the two expansion plates are arranged between the two beam bodies, the upper surfaces of the two expansion plates are flush with the upper surfaces of the beam bodies, the cross rods are arranged on the upper surfaces of the two expansion plates, and the cross rods are arranged between the two beam bodies. Two positioning plates are slidably connected to the lower surface of the cross rod, positioning blocks are slidably connected to the side walls of the positioning plates, the lower surfaces of the positioning blocks and the side walls of the positioning plates are attached to the side walls of the telescopic plates, and fixing rods are fixedly connected to the two ends of the cross rod. According to the structure, the positioning plate is matched with the positioning block, so that the telescopic plate is convenient to mount, the telescopic plate can be kept balanced after being mounted, inclination is avoided, and the mounting quality of the telescopic plate is guaranteed.
